Facing the challenge of a high-net-worth-divorce can be overwhelming and emotionally taxing.

With substantial assets, businesses, and investments at risk, strategic planning is essential.

But remember, you don’t have to navigate this alone. Consider these key points:

Valuation of Assets: Ensure precise valuation of all assets, including properties, businesses, investments, and other high-value items.

Tax Implications: Be aware of the tax consequences of asset division to avoid unexpected liabilities.

Future Financial Planning: Think long-term to secure a fair settlement that protects your financial future.

Confidentiality: Maintain privacy to safeguard personal and business reputations.
